Mexican Grand Prix on the verge of new contract with F1
© XPB Phillip van Osten
26/04/2025 at 16:5126/04/2025 at 16:26 The Mexican Grand Prix is on the verge of securing its future on Formula 1 calendar, with Mexico City’s head of government, Clara Brugada, confirming that a new agreement is imminent. Speaking at a press conference this week, Brugada said, “next week, we will be signing the agreement with F1,” providing the clearest indication yet that the popular race will remain on Grand Prix racing’s agenda. The new contract is expected to be a three-year extension, keeping the event at the Autódromo Hermanos Rodríguez until at least the end of 2028.
